BlackBerry DTEK50 - Full Specifications

Icon
Hardware
Operating systemAndroid 6.0
CPU clock speed1.5 GHz
CPU cores8-core
CPU modelQualcomm Snapdragon 617 MSM8952
GPU modelQualcomm Adreno 405
RAM memory3 GB

BlackBerry DTEK50 review

The release of the Priv was BlackBerry's first trip into the Android world, and it was not without some bumps in the road. The BlackBerry Android software, at the time, still had room to grow and pricing was a little on the high side for a lot of folks. Now, the DTEK50 is here, BlackBerry's Android software has had time to grow and improve, and we're once again taking a look at what...

BlackBerry DTEK50 - Australian Review - Ausdroid

When BlackBerry finally decided to eschew developing their own mobile OS and focus on devices running Android, it was something many people were excited about. The decision got the tech industry talking, theorising that this move could be the company’s salvation, scaling down any financial losses and bringing them back to an era of profitability. […]
